Assessing Your Power Demands and Usage



How do you identify your power needs prior to installing a planetary system? Beginning by assessing your past electricity costs.

Seek your monthly usage in kilowatt-hours (kWh) over the in 2015; this'll provide you a strong standard. Next, take into consideration any kind of modifications you intend to make, like including new devices or an electrical lorry, as these will influence your future power demands.

You need to additionally assess the performance of your home-- poor insulation or old home appliances can raise power consumption.



Ultimately, think about your way of life habits; as an example, if you're typically home throughout the day, you may need a larger system to cover daytime use.

Comprehending Various Sorts Of Solar Systems



After examining your energy needs, it is necessary to check out the numerous kinds of planetary systems available.

You'll normally encounter 3 major options: grid-tied, off-grid, and crossbreed systems. Grid-tied systems connect straight to the energy grid, allowing you to sell excess power back. They're typically the most cost-efficient choice if you have trustworthy grid accessibility.

Off-grid systems run separately, needing battery storage space to provide power during interruptions or reduced sunlight. These are suitable for remote locations however can be a lot more expensive.

Reviewing Prices, Rewards, and Funding Options



When considering a solar system, have you thought about the expenses, rewards, and funding options available to you?

Initially, evaluate the total prices, consisting of setup, devices, and upkeep. Compare quotes from different suppliers to ensure you're getting a reasonable bargain.

Next, look into federal and state incentives that can dramatically decrease your upfront financial investment. Tax obligation credit reports, refunds, and performance-based incentives can help you save.

Lastly, discover financing options like solar financings, leases, or power acquisition contracts (PPAs). Each choice has its pros and cons, so choose one that fits your budget plan and power demands.
